Making it Official

17 And as Jesus was going up to Jerusalem, he took the twelve disciples aside, and on the way he said to them, 18 “See, we are going up to Jerusalem. And the Son of Man will be delivered over to the chief priests and scribes, and they will condemn him to death 19 and deliver him over to the Gentiles to be mocked and flogged and crucified, and he will be raised on the third day.” (Matthew 20)
Jesus had been dropping "hints" for some time as to what was going to happen upon their visit to Jerusalem for the Passover. Now He was telling the disciples in detail how official this really was. He summarizes the Passion succinctly, and tells them that this will require official action on the part of both the Jewish and Roman officials. Both will "sign off" on His death - Jews and Gentiles alike. Good thing for us all - Jesus' death, burial and ressurection are sufficient payment for all sinners, and applicable for all who will "sign up", accepting His payment. Jesus died for you and me, was buried, taking our sins to the grave, and rose again to offer life to all who trust Him as Savior. It's an official, historical event.
